This update brings the quality-of-life changes from the Steam Next Fest demo into the main demo builds.  It also introduces a new map (North Fields) with a set of new missions, as well as the usual array of minor upgrades and changes.  

Those who attended the last patron Q&A will recall that we discussed certain new gameplay features that we wanted to add next.  While they are nearly ready, we feel that those features need a bit more time for polish, so we decided to release this small update in the meantime.  Keep an eye out for more soon!

Note: Due to some temporary issues with the version check system, if you download the update within a short time of release, the game may prompt you to update.  If you launched build 20220711 (itch version 70), you can ignore this message.  

As always, you will automatically receive the build via your itch app library if you've paired an account and installed the Patreon demo through the itch app.  You can also access the download at the usual link, which does not change: https://gunnerheatpcdev.itch.io/gunner-heat-pc-patron-build/patreon-access

In the new missions that came with the 0711 version, why are the enemy so aggressive? They're nowhere near as aggressive in the older missions. In almost all cases, I'm getting outright murdered, even taking killing shots through thick tree cover. (And once, I was one-shotted through a house.) The only times I can get the upper hand is if I let them pass and I approach them from behind. The T-72s are acting like they've FLIR. I thought one of the fixes in this version was the AI sniping through concealment.

GunnerHEATPC

The fix was for AI looking through grass (the short layer on top of hills etc.), but the tree stuff still needs work. For general AI aggression, I don't think there were any specific changes made recently. The new missions might just have closer ranges or better enemy positions that allow them to take more initiative.

Hi, Love the game so far. Will it in future updates be possible to assign the "dump the lead" command to a button on your joystick/hotas or other controller? Thx!

GunnerHEATPC

Hi Dirk, currently letting go of the aim button will dump lead automatically, like a palm switch in real tanks.
